エクセルで氏名を分割する方法:テキストを列に分割とPowerQueryの使い方

この記事では、エクセルで氏名を分割する方法について説明します。氏名を分割するには、テキストを列に分割機能やPowerQueryを使用します。これらの機能を使用することで、氏名を名と姓に分割することができます。また、LEFT関数VLOOKUP関数を使用して苗字を抽出する方法もあります。この記事では、これらの方法について詳しく説明します。

エクセルで氏名を分割する必要がある場合、例えばデータの整理や分析を行う際に、氏名を名と姓に分割する必要があります。ただし、氏名が1つのセルにまとめて入力されている場合、分割することが困難です。そこで、エクセルではテキストを列に分割機能を提供しています。この機能を使用することで、氏名を名と姓に分割することができます。

また、PowerQueryを使用することで、データをより柔軟に分割することができます。PowerQueryは、エクセルのデータを操作するための強力なツールです。PowerQueryを使用することで、氏名を分割するだけでなく、データを整理したり、分析したりすることができます。この記事では、PowerQueryを使用して氏名を分割する方法についても説明します。

📖 目次
  1. テキストを列に分割の使い方
  2. PowerQueryを使用したデータの分割方法
  3. LEFT関数とVLOOKUP関数を使用した苗字の抽出方法
  4. 実践例:エクセルで氏名を分割する
  5. トラブルシューティングと注意点
  6. まとめ
  7. よくある質問
    1. エクセルで氏名を分割する方法は何ですか?
    2. テキストを列に分割の方法はどうすればいいですか?
    3. PowerQueryで氏名を分割する方法はどうすればいいですか?
    4. エクセルで氏名を分割する際に注意すべき点は何ですか?

テキストを列に分割の使い方

テキストを列に分割 は、エクセルで氏名を分割する最も簡単な方法です。この機能を使用するには、氏名が含まれるセルを選択し、「データ」タブの「テキストを列に分割」をクリックします。次に、区切り文字(通常はスペース)を選択し、「完了」をクリックします。これにより、氏名が名と姓に分割されます。

この方法は、氏名がスペースで区切られている場合に最も効果的です。ただし、氏名に複数のスペースが含まれている場合、この方法では正確に分割できない可能性があります。その場合は、他の方法を使用する必要があります。

テキストを列に分割 の機能は、エクセルのバージョンによって若干異なる場合があります。ただし、基本的な手順は同じです。氏名を分割するには、セルを選択し、「データ」タブの「テキストを列に分割」をクリックし、区切り文字を選択して「完了」をクリックします。

PowerQueryを使用したデータの分割方法

PowerQueryを使用してデータを分割する方法について説明します。PowerQueryは、エクセル2010以降のバージョンで利用可能な機能です。PowerQueryを使用するには、「データ」タブの「クエリの作成」ボタンをクリックし、「クエリの作成」ウィンドウを開きます。

次に、データのソースを選択し、「データの読み込み」をクリックします。データが読み込まれたら、「追加の列」タブの「列の追加」ボタンをクリックし、「テキストの分割」機能を選択します。ここで、テキストの分割の方法を選択し、区切り文字を指定します。通常はスペースを区切り文字として使用します。

これにより、氏名が名と姓に分割されます。さらに、PowerQueryの「データの変換」機能を使用して、データを加工することもできます。例えば、姓を大文字に変換したり、名を小文字に変換したりすることができます。最後に、「データの読み込み」をクリックして、分割されたデータをエクセルシートに読み込みます。

LEFT関数とVLOOKUP関数を使用した苗字の抽出方法

LEFT関数とVLOOKUP関数を使用して苗字を抽出する方法もあります。LEFT関数は、文字列の左側から指定された文字数を抽出する関数です。たとえば、「田中太郎」という氏名から苗字を抽出するには、=LEFT(A1,FIND(" ",A1)-1) という式を使用します。ここで、A1は氏名が含まれるセルです。

一方、VLOOKUP関数は、テーブルから指定された値を検索し、対応する値を返す関数です。苗字を抽出するには、氏名を含むテーブルを作成し、VLOOKUP関数を使用して苗字を抽出します。たとえば、=VLOOKUP(A1,氏名テーブル,2,FALSE) という式を使用します。ここで、A1は氏名が含まれるセル、氏名テーブルは氏名を含むテーブルです。

これらの関数を使用することで、氏名から苗字を抽出することができます。ただし、テキストを列に分割機能やPowerQueryを使用する方法の方が簡単かもしれません。

実践例:エクセルで氏名を分割する

エクセルで氏名を分割する方法は、データの整理や分析に役立ちます。ここでは、実践例として、エクセルで氏名を分割する方法を紹介します。

まず、氏名が含まれるセルを選択し、「データ」タブの「テキストを列に分割」機能を使用します。この機能を使用すると、氏名を名と姓に分割することができます。例えば、「山田太郎」という氏名を分割すると、「山田」と「太郎」に分割されます。

また、PowerQueryを使用してデータを分割する方法もあります。PowerQueryは、エクセルのデータを操作するための強力なツールです。PowerQueryを使用すると、データを分割、結合、変換することができます。氏名を分割する場合、PowerQueryの「分割」機能を使用して、氏名を名と姓に分割することができます。

さらに、LEFT関数VLOOKUP関数を使用して苗字を抽出する方法もあります。LEFT関数は、文字列の左側から指定された文字数を抽出する関数です。VLOOKUP関数は、表から指定された値を検索し、対応する値を返す関数です。これらの関数を使用すると、氏名から苗字を抽出することができます。

トラブルシューティングと注意点

エクセル で氏名を分割する際には、いくつかのトラブルシューティングと注意点があります。まず、氏名の区切り文字がスペースであることを前提としていますが、実際には氏名にスペースが含まれない場合もあります。その場合、テキストを列に分割 機能では正しく分割できない可能性があります。

また、PowerQuery を使用してデータを分割する場合、データの形式に注意する必要があります。たとえば、氏名がカタカナやひらがなで表記されている場合、PowerQuery では正しく認識できない可能性があります。そのため、データの形式を確認し、必要に応じて変換する必要があります。

さらに、氏名を分割する際には、LEFT関数VLOOKUP関数 を使用して苗字を抽出する方法もありますが、データの形式や区切り文字に注意する必要があります。データの形式が不正確である場合、関数が正しく動作しない可能性があります。したがって、データの形式を確認し、必要に応じて変換する必要があります。

まとめ

エクセルで氏名を分割する方法は、データの整理や分析に役立ちます。氏名を分割するには、テキストを列に分割機能を使用します。この機能は、データタブにあります。まず、氏名が含まれるセルを選択し、テキストを列に分割をクリックします。次に、区切り文字(通常はスペース)を選択し、完了をクリックします。これにより、氏名が名と姓に分割されます。

また、PowerQueryを使用してデータを分割する方法もあります。PowerQueryは、エクセルのデータを操作するための強力なツールです。PowerQueryを使用すると、データを分割、結合、変換することができます。氏名を分割するには、PowerQueryの分割機能を使用します。まず、データをPowerQueryに読み込み、次に分割をクリックします。区切り文字を選択し、完了をクリックすると、氏名が名と姓に分割されます。

さらに、LEFT関数VLOOKUP関数を使用して苗字を抽出する方法もあります。LEFT関数は、文字列の左側から指定された数の文字を抽出します。VLOOKUP関数は、テーブルから指定された値を検索し、対応する値を返します。これらの関数を使用すると、氏名から苗字を抽出することができます。

よくある質問

エクセルで氏名を分割する方法は何ですか?

エクセルで氏名を分割する方法は、テキストを列に分割PowerQuery の 2 つの方法があります。テキストを列に分割 は、エクセルの標準機能であり、テキストを指定した区切り文字で分割して別の列に展開することができます。例えば、「姓 名」という形式の氏名を「姓」と「名」に分割する場合、区切り文字として「 」(半角スペース)を指定します。一方、PowerQuery は、エクセルのデータを操作するための強力なツールであり、データの抽出、変換、結合などが可能です。PowerQuery を使用して氏名を分割する場合、分割 関数を使用して、テキストを指定した区切り文字で分割することができます。

テキストを列に分割の方法はどうすればいいですか?

テキストを列に分割するには、まず分割したいテキストを含むセルを選択します。次に、データ タブの テキストを列に分割 ボタンをクリックします。すると、テキストを列に分割 ダイアログボックスが表示されます。このダイアログボックスで、区切り文字を指定し、分割したいテキストの形式を選択します。区切り文字としては、スペースタブカンマ などが指定できます。分割したいテキストの形式としては、固定幅可変幅 の 2 つがあります。固定幅の場合、テキストは指定した幅で分割されます。可変幅の場合、テキストは指定した区切り文字で分割されます。

PowerQueryで氏名を分割する方法はどうすればいいですか?

PowerQuery で氏名を分割するには、まず PowerQuery エディター を起動します。次に、分割したいテキストを含むテーブルを選択し、分割 関数を使用してテキストを分割します。分割関数の引数としては、区切り文字分割モード を指定します。区切り文字としては、スペースタブカンマ などが指定できます。分割モードとしては、固定幅可変幅 の 2 つがあります。固定幅の場合、テキストは指定した幅で分割されます。可変幅の場合、テキストは指定した区切り文字で分割されます。

エクセルで氏名を分割する際に注意すべき点は何ですか?

エクセルで氏名を分割する際に注意すべき点としては、データの整理分割の精度 が挙げられます。データの整理とは、分割したいテキストを含むセルが整理されていることを確認することです。分割の精度とは、分割したテキストが正確に分割されていることを確認することです。特に、カタカナひらがな などの日本語文字を含むテキストを分割する場合、分割の精度に注意する必要があります。

関連ブログ記事 :  Excel グラフにデータを追加する5つの方法:自動更新やVBAマクロの活用

関連ブログ記事

コメントを残す

Go up